In terms of the idents, for the Christmas period they are no longer passing the British Steel logo along between each other. What seems to be happening now is that, instead of using a mix of video between the different versions of the idents, they are using a mix of the one ident so that they don't need to pass the logo about. This means they can add Christmas effects more subtly at the end.
End of the day, most people apart from us wont notice, and maybe they shuold have done this in the first place as it is more subtle and on many occasions looks more professional.
